Output 881d8049a7504f469f4736ed21598adf254b1a55a80c685c6d9f00dcbf3f9703:25

value
1097578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83a0dd8f895b73eaca28c533b66b1e6fcb51f7b3 OP_EQUAL
address
3Dh19oVfuRSK7CaVBYSbvKfMk1u4NqqctE
transaction
881d8049a7504f469f4736ed21598adf254b1a55a80c685c6d9f00dcbf3f9703
spent
true